A Practical Introduction to PSL (Hardcover)
暫譯: PSL 實用入門 (精裝版)

Cindy Eisner, Dana Fisman

  • 出版商: Springer
  • 出版日期: 2006-07-20
  • 售價: $1,650
  • 貴賓價: 9.5$1,568
  • 語言: 英文
  • 頁數: 240
  • 裝訂: Hardcover
  • ISBN: 0387353135
  • ISBN-13: 9780387353135
  • 立即出貨 (庫存=1)

相關主題

商品描述

Description

This book describes the Property Specification Language PSL, recently standardized as IEEE Standard 1850-2005. PSL was developed to fulfill the following requirements: easy to learn, write, and read; concise syntax; rigorously well-defined formal semantics; expressive power, permitting the specification for a large class of real world design properties; known efficient underlying algorithms in simulation, as well as formal verification. Basic features are covered, as well as advanced topics such as the use of PSL in multiply-clocked designs. A full chapter is devoted to common errors, gathered through the authors' many years of experience in using and teaching the language.

 

Table of contents

Foreword.- Preface.- Introduction.- Basic Temporal Properties.- Some Philosophy.- Weak vs. Strong Temporal Operators.- SERE Style.- Clocks.- Aborting a Property.- Some Convenient Constructs.- The Simple Subset.- The Boolean, Modeling and Verification Layers.- Advanced Topics.- More Philosophy -- High vs. Low Level Assertions.- Common Errors.- Mulitply-clocked Designs.- Syntax Rule Summary.- Formal Syntax and Semantics.- Operator Precedence.- Quick Reference.- Bibliographic Notes.- References.- Index.

商品描述(中文翻譯)

**描述**

本書描述了屬性規範語言(Property Specification Language,簡稱 PSL),最近被標準化為 IEEE 標準 1850-2005。PSL 的開發旨在滿足以下需求:易於學習、編寫和閱讀;簡潔的語法;嚴謹明確的形式語義;表達能力強,能夠規範大量現實世界設計屬性;在模擬和形式驗證中已知的高效底層算法。書中涵蓋了基本特性,以及在多時鐘設計中使用 PSL 的進階主題。專門有一章介紹常見錯誤,這些錯誤是作者多年使用和教學該語言的經驗所累積而成。

**目錄**

前言.- 序言.- 介紹.- 基本時間屬性.- 一些哲學.- 弱時間運算子與強時間運算子.- SERE 風格.- 時鐘.- 中止屬性.- 一些方便的結構.- 簡單子集.- 布林、建模和驗證層.- 進階主題.- 更多哲學 -- 高層與低層斷言.- 常見錯誤.- 多時鐘設計.- 語法規則摘要.- 形式語法和語義.- 運算子優先順序.- 快速參考.- 參考文獻.- 參考資料.- 索引。